Aracılığıyla paylaş


VirtualMachineInventoryItem interface

VM envanter öğesi.

Extends

Özellikler

cluster

Küme envanteri kaynak ayrıntıları.

folderPath

Vm'nin klasör yolunu alır veya ayarlar.

host

Konak envanteri kaynak ayrıntıları.

instanceUuid

Sanal makinenin uuid örneğini alır veya ayarlar.

inventoryType

Bu nesnenin olabileceği farklı türleri belirten polimorfik ayrımcı

ipAddresses

Nic ip adreslerini alır veya ayarlar.

osName

İşletim sistemi adını alır veya ayarlar.

osType

İşletim sisteminin türünü alır veya ayarlar.

powerState

Sanal makinenin güç durumunu alır.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

resourcePool

ResourcePool envanter kaynağı ayrıntıları.

smbiosUuid

Vm'nin SMBIOS UUID değerini alır veya ayarlar.

toolsRunningStatus

Konuk işletim sisteminde çalışan VMware Araçları'nın geçerli çalışma durumunu alır veya ayarlar.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

toolsVersion

VMware Araçları'nın geçerli sürümünü alır veya ayarlar.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

toolsVersionStatus

Konuk işletim sisteminde yüklü VMware Araçları'nın geçerli sürüm durumunu alır veya ayarlar.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

Devralınan Özellikler

managedResourceId

Stok kaynağına karşılık gelen izlenen kaynak kimliğini alır veya ayarlar.

moName

Stok öğesi için vCenter Yönetilen Nesne adını alır veya ayarlar.

moRefId

Stok öğesi için MoRef (Yönetilen Nesne Başvurusu) kimliğini alır veya ayarlar.

provisioningState

Sağlama durumunu alır.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

Özellik Ayrıntıları

cluster

Küme envanteri kaynak ayrıntıları.

cluster?: InventoryItemDetails

Özellik Değeri

folderPath

Vm'nin klasör yolunu alır veya ayarlar.

folderPath?: string

Özellik Değeri

string

host

Konak envanteri kaynak ayrıntıları.

host?: InventoryItemDetails

Özellik Değeri

instanceUuid

Sanal makinenin uuid örneğini alır veya ayarlar.

instanceUuid?: string

Özellik Değeri

string

inventoryType

Bu nesnenin olabileceği farklı türleri belirten polimorfik ayrımcı

inventoryType: "VirtualMachine"

Özellik Değeri

"VirtualMachine"

ipAddresses

Nic ip adreslerini alır veya ayarlar.

ipAddresses?: string[]

Özellik Değeri

string[]

osName

İşletim sistemi adını alır veya ayarlar.

osName?: string

Özellik Değeri

string

osType

İşletim sisteminin türünü alır veya ayarlar.

osType?: string

Özellik Değeri

string

powerState

Sanal makinenin güç durumunu alır.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

powerState?: string

Özellik Değeri

string

resourcePool

ResourcePool envanter kaynağı ayrıntıları.

resourcePool?: InventoryItemDetails

Özellik Değeri

smbiosUuid

Vm'nin SMBIOS UUID değerini alır veya ayarlar.

smbiosUuid?: string

Özellik Değeri

string

toolsRunningStatus

Konuk işletim sisteminde çalışan VMware Araçları'nın geçerli çalışma durumunu alır veya ayarlar.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

toolsRunningStatus?: string

Özellik Değeri

string

toolsVersion

VMware Araçları'nın geçerli sürümünü alır veya ayarlar.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

toolsVersion?: string

Özellik Değeri

string

toolsVersionStatus

Konuk işletim sisteminde yüklü VMware Araçları'nın geçerli sürüm durumunu alır veya ayarlar.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

toolsVersionStatus?: string

Özellik Değeri

string

Devralınan Özellik Detayları

managedResourceId

Stok kaynağına karşılık gelen izlenen kaynak kimliğini alır veya ayarlar.

managedResourceId?: string

Özellik Değeri

string

Devralındığı yer:InventoryItemProperties.managedResourceId

moName

Stok öğesi için vCenter Yönetilen Nesne adını alır veya ayarlar.

moName?: string

Özellik Değeri

string

Devralındığı yer:InventoryItemProperties.moName

moRefId

Stok öğesi için MoRef (Yönetilen Nesne Başvurusu) kimliğini alır veya ayarlar.

moRefId?: string

Özellik Değeri

string

Devralınan InventoryItemProperties.moRefId

provisioningState

Sağlama durumunu alır.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

provisioningState?: string

Özellik Değeri

string

Devralındığı yer:InventoryItemProperties.provisioningState